As urban mobility evolves in Pittsburgh, a growing number of residents face growing pain points—navigating busy streets, searching endlessly for parking, and dealing with the stress of city driving. For those juggling work, errands, or flexible schedules, these daily frustrations are no longer just inconveniences—they’re hidden time and income drains. Skip Traffic & Parking Woes—Rent a Passenger Van Today in Pittsburgh! has emerged as a practical solution, offering a fresh approach to getting around without the usual city gridlock. With rising traffic congestion and search-heavy street parking across downtown and neighborhoods alike, choosing a passenger van opens new possibilities for efficiency, reliability, and cost savings.
